XLG confirms signing of Lysoar from Wolves Esports
XLG Esports has officially announced the signing of Liang "Lysoar" Youhao from Wolves Esports, strengthening their roster ahead of the VCT China 2026 season. The move marks a significant acquisition as they look to build on their successful 2025 campaign.
A Proven Talent Joins XLG
Lysoar brings substantial international experience to XLG. The 20-year-old played a pivotal role in Wolves Esports' third-place finish at VALORANT Champions Tour 2025 - Masters Toronto 2025, the team's best international result to date. Before joining Wolves in October 2024, Lysoar also spent nearly two years with FunPlus Phoenix, where he qualified for all three international events in 2024, including VCT 2024 - Champions 2024 in Seoul.
Being handily versatile on Controller and Sentinel agents, Lysoar has consistently performed at the highest levels of Chinese VALORANT. His addition fills the gap left by Ran "Viva" Lifan, who recently departed XLG to join Trace Esports.
What this Means for XLG's Roster
The signing addresses key role dynamics within the team. Previously, Colin "coconut" Chung had to shift to Controller duties, a position that didn't look like a natural fit for the once-Initiator player. Although Lysoar spent his last few days on Wolves playing as a Sentinel, he spent a large portion of his time there playing as a Controller as well. With expertise in multiple roles under his belt, XLG gains a kind of player who can seamlessly slot into the roster.

Ambitions for 2026
XLG enters the new season off the back of an incredible 2025. After qualifying for VCT CN after winning VCT 2024 - Ascension China, they managed to win VALORANT Champions Tour 2025 - China Stage 1 on their first try. But their international results left a lot to be desired. And their momentum stifled towards the end of the year. But now with Lysoar's experience and hvoya's proven tactics, XLG is positioning themselves as serious contenders in the competitive VCT China landscape.
